AR0330: 1/3-Inch CMOS Digital Image Sensor Working Modes Figure 4: Typical Configuration: Parallel Pixel Data Interface Notes: 1. All power supplies must be adequately decoupled. ON Semiconductor recommends having 1.0F and 0.1F decoupling capacitors for every power supply. If space is a concern, then priority must be given in the following order: VAA, VAA_PIX, VDD_PLL, VDD_IO, and VDD. Actual values and results may vary depending on layout and design considerations. 2. To allow for space constraints, ON Semiconductor recommends having 0.1F decoupling capacitor inside the module as close to the pads as possible. In addition, place a 10F capacitor for each sup- ply off-module but close to each supply. 3. ON Semiconductor recommends a resistor value of 1.5k, but a greater value may be used for slower two-wire speed. 4. The pull-up resistor is not required if the controller drives a valid logic level on SCLK at all times. 5. ON Semiconductor recommends that analog power planes are placed in a manner such that cou- pling with the digital power planes is minimized. 6. TEST pin should be tied to the ground. 7. The data and clock package pins or die pads used for the HiSPi and MIPI interface must be left float- ing. 8. The VDD_MIPI package pin and sensor die pad should be connected to a 2.8V supply as it is tied to the VDD_PLL supply both in the package routing and also within the sensor die itself. HiSPi Power Supplies (VDD_HiSPi and VDD_HiSPi_TX) can be tied to ground. 9. If the SHUTTER or FLASH pins or pads are not used, then they must be left floating. 10. If the TRIGGER or OE_BAR pins or pads are not used, then they should be tied to DGND.
